This research aims to enhance visible near-infrared spectroscopy techniques for analyzing the mineral composition of planetary surfaces. It combines expertise in mineralogy with advanced modeling to improve the quantitative assessment of mineral mixtures and support the development of space exploration instruments.
The applicant proposes to undertake 24 months of research at the Institut Astrophysique Spatiale (IAS), Universite Paris-Sud.
The proposed research focuses on improving techniques and instrumentation for use of visible near-infrared (VNIR) spectroscopy in remote determination of the mineralogic composition of planetary surfaces.
Mineralogy is a critical tracer for understanding geological processes which occur on planetary bodies and for understanding planetary evolution.
